CC -!- FUNCTION: ATP-dependent specificity component of the Clp protease. It
CC directs the protease to specific substrates. Can perform chaperone
CC functions in the absence of ClpP. {ECO:0000255|HAMAP-Rule:MF_00175}.
CC -!- SUBUNIT: Component of the ClpX-ClpP complex. Forms a hexameric ring
CC that, in the presence of ATP, binds to fourteen ClpP subunits assembled
CC into a disk-like structure with a central cavity, resembling the
CC structure of eukaryotic proteasomes. {ECO:0000255|HAMAP-Rule:MF_00175}.
CC -!- SIMILARITY: Belongs to the ClpX chaperone family. {ECO:0000255|HAMAP-
CC Rule:MF_00175}.
